Technical Overview
Irradiated Cross-Linked Polyethylene (IXPE) foam tapes are premium, closed-cell materials created through a cross-linking process using electron beam irradiation followed by controlled expansion. This process yields a microcellular structure with extremely fine, uniform cells, resulting in a smooth surface finish, high mechanical strength, and excellent thermal stability.
IXPE's fine structure provides high shock absorption and vibration damping with less thickness compared to non-cross-linked foams. It is resistant to water, common chemicals, and maintains performance across a wide temperature range. Key features include low thermal conductivity (excellent insulator), low compression set, and a high strength-to-weight ratio, making it suitable for precision-gasketing in electronics and high-end appliances.

Differentiating Attributes
- Ultra-Fine, Uniform Cell Structure: This microcellular design provides a smoother contact surface and superior resistance to permanent compression set compared to standard chemical cross-linked PE (XPE).
- Excellent Shock Mitigation: Delivers high energy absorption per unit volume, providing effective cushioning and protection with minimal material thickness.
- High Thermal Stability: Maintains physical properties and dimensional stability across a broad temperature range, making it reliable for components exposed to internal heat generation.
- Clean Conversion Capabilities: The smooth, uniform surface enables extremely clean, dust-free die-cutting and processing, essential for use in cleanroom or sensitive electronic assemblies.
- Low Odor and Low VOC: The manufacturing process minimizes volatile organic compounds, making it suitable for enclosed spaces and consumer-facing products.
- Durable Gasketing: The closed-cell nature ensures an effective air and moisture barrier, even under moderate compression.

Applications
- Display and Touch Panel Cushioning: Used in mobile phones, tablets, and monitors to protect internal components from impact and provide a dust seal around screen edges.
- Precision Gasketing in Appliances: Sealing complex interfaces in refrigerators and HVAC units where a highly uniform cell structure is required for a reliable seal.
- Thermal Insulation Spacers: Acting as high-efficiency thermal breaks between components with large temperature differentials.
- Vibration and Rattle Prevention: Applied within electronics chassis and automotive interiors to tightly secure parts and damp internal noise.
- Acoustic Speaker Gaskets: Creating a tight, uniform seal around speaker drivers to optimize sound quality and prevent air leaks.

| Property | Test Standard | Typical Value Range |
| Foam Material Type | Internal Test Method | Closed-Cell IXPE |
| Cell Structure | Microscopic Analysis | Extremely Fine and Uniform |
| Density | ASTM D3575 | 25 kg/m³ – 100 kg/m³ |
| Compression Set | ASTM D3575 | < 10% (Excellent recovery) |
| Service Temperature | Internal Thermal Test | -60°C to +100°C |
| Water Absorption | ASTM D1056 | Negligible (Effective Barrier) |

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
- Q: What is the benefit of IXPE over standard XPE foam?
- A: IXPE (Irradiated) has a significantly finer, more uniform cell structure than standard XPE (Chemically Cross-Linked). This leads to better mechanical strength, smoother surfaces, and superior shock absorption performance.
- Q: Is IXPE suitable for exterior applications?
- A: While IXPE has good chemical stability, its UV resistance is comparable to standard PE foam. For long-term exterior use, it requires a UV-resistant film laminate or coverage to prevent degradation.
- Q: Can IXPE be used as a structural adhesive?
- A: No. IXPE's primary function is cushioning and sealing. It provides no structural bonding capacity. It should be paired with high-performance double-sided acrylic tapes if structural strength is needed alongside cushioning.
- Q: Why is IXPE preferred in electronics over other foams?
- A: Its fine cell size allows for precision die-cutting, its low compression set ensures long-term fit, and its high shock absorption protects delicate internal components, making it a reliable choice for high-value electronics.
